Bio

Joann P. Judge is an assistant professor in The School of Kinesiology & Nutrition at USM. She has a B.S. degree in physical education from East Stroudsburg University in PA, a M.Ed. in special education from West Chester University in PA, and a Ph.D. in Kinesiology for Individuals with Disabilities from the University of Virginia.

For six years, Joann served as an adapted physical education specialist and was an adjunct professor at West Chester University where she taught several courses on adapted physical education, sport & activity.

Currently, Joann provides instruction on adapted physical education, sport, & activity and teaches in the physical education teacher licensure program. She is a nationally Certified Adapted Physical Educator (CAPE) and shares her expertise at the local, state, national, and international levels. Joann is also a certified PK-12 Health & Physical Education teacher in Pennsylvania and Mississippi.
